Bugbear Entertainment has released 7 new screenshots of
FlatOut 2, a
sequel to FlatOut, their racing game.
Featuring an enhanced version of the original's lauded physics engine with
even faster driving track designs, FlatOut 2 also boasts numerous improvements,
enhancements and additions to make the title the definitive FlatOut experience.
Twice as many vehicles, a more sophisticated career mode, additional race
environments, double the number of tracks, twice as many mini-games along with
brand new and much requested online multiplayer modes are just some of the
exhaustive features that are included in FlatOut 2.
With more than 5,000 fully destructible objects on every track as well as 40
deformable parts on each vehicle, physical interaction in a racing game is taken
to unprecedented heights. With a greater emphasis placed on causing destruction
on the track by offering greater rewards, game play will be even more frantic
than ever. Drivers will need to tear into competitors' cars, trash the local
scenery, litter the track with obstacles, while at the same time trying to
concentrate on their own race in a bid to cross the line first.
The ever-popular Ragdoll mini-games from the original FlatOut game make a
welcome return and are better than ever with 12 Ragdoll events, a Ragdoll
Championship and full online support. New Ragdoll events include basketball,
baseball and royal flush cards.
